Ellenville, Scocles Road Minster Sheppey, Sheerness, Kent, ME12 3SD
50 Scocles Road, Minster On Sea, Sheerness, England, ME12 3SD
Saxon House Scocles Road, Minster On Sea, Sheerness, Kent, England, ME12 3SD
Popular Companies
Copyright © 2025. All rights reserved.